Transponder chip

A Ford Ka key has a tubular metal blade with an notched end, as well as a transponder chip inside the black plastic head. If another key is used, the transponder chip is able to stop the car from starting. This technology has been credited with reducing the number of car thefts. This type of key comes with a security light. It is located on the dashboard or on the center console of the vehicle.

How do I get a key from an ignition lock

Getting a Ford Ka key out of the ignition lock is difficult, especially if you do not have prior experience with key replacement. However there are some guidelines that can help get the key out of the ignition lock. First of all, make sure that the key is in the correct position. If it is stuck in neutral or drive make sure you push the shifter towards park. Next make sure you turn the key. To enable the key to move freely, you can apply the lubricant.

If you're unable remove the key from the ignition lock, it is recommended to seek out a mechanic or locksmith for help. If you've tried all different methods and you still can't get the key out it's most likely time to replace the cylinder of the ignition lock. This will stop future problems.
